Skip to content

Run CI only on project affected by changes #26

Run CI only on project affected by changes

Run CI only on project affected by changes #26

Workflow file for this run

name: core-ci
on:
push:
branches: ['main']
paths-ignore: ['unsafe/**']
pull_request:
jobs:
build:
strategy:
fail-fast: false
matrix:
spark: ["3.2.4", "3.3.4", "3.4.3", "3.5.3"]
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v1
- uses: olafurpg/setup-scala@v10
- name: Test
run: sbt -Dspark.testVersion=${{ matrix.spark }} +"project core" test
- name: Code Quality
run: sbt "project core" scalafmtCheckAll